House conservatives revolt over stalled SAVE Act

Summary

A group of conservative lawmakers in the House of Representatives is blocking routine bills to pressure the Senate into passing the SAVE America Act, President Trump's proposed voting overhaul. They want the Senate to consider this act as their main priority and are voting against other legislation to push for this change.

Key Facts

  • House conservatives are blocking routine legislation to push the Senate to pass the SAVE America Act.
  • More than 40 House Republicans voted against a small business bill, even though the Senate approved it earlier.
  • House Freedom Caucus member Brandon Gill said the small business bill is less important than the SAVE Act.
  • The blockade forces House Speaker Mike Johnson to rely on Democratic votes for passing bills.
  • President Trump prioritized passing the SAVE Act in this Congress.
  • The Senate is set to debate the SAVE Act, but it's unlikely to pass due to Democratic opposition.
  • MAGA Republicans are pressuring Senate Majority Leader John Thune to alter Senate voting rules.
  • Despite the blockade, the House recently passed a Senate bill aiding Holocaust survivors with no recorded vote.
